我是靠谱客的博主 无心大米,这篇文章主要介绍c语言顺序存储结构1.顺序表的初始化2.在顺序表中插入元素3.删除顺序表中的元素4.顺序表查找元素5.顺序表更改元素6.总结,现在分享给大家,希望可以做个参考。

1.顺序表的初始化

1.先定义一个结构体

#define Size 5
typedef struct linklist {
   
	int* head;//这是个数组
	int length;//数组长度
}linklist;

2.初始化一个顺序表

linklist initlinklist()//我们返回整个顺序表,故要linklist定义
{
   
	linklist list;//建一个表
	list.head = (int*)malloc(sizeof(int) * Size);//动态内存分配 Size=5;
	list.length = 0;//我们长度先定位0,要多少加多少吗
	return list;
}

3.为顺序表赋值

linklist assigment(linklist list)
{
   
	for (int i = 0; i < Size; i++)
	{
   
		list.head[i] = rand() % 

最后

以上就是无心大米最近收集整理的关于c语言顺序存储结构1.顺序表的初始化2.在顺序表中插入元素3.删除顺序表中的元素4.顺序表查找元素5.顺序表更改元素6.总结的全部内容,更多相关c语言顺序存储结构1.顺序表内容请搜索靠谱客的其他文章。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(117)

评论列表共有 0 条评论

立即
投稿
返回
顶部